    Hello,

    Have you tried any hack to reduce the rear seat’s vibration noise?

    My Prius V has faux leather seats and the noise made when seats rub against each other is extremely annoying to me. Rear seats should have been latched to the frame like the Toyota Venza to keep them from vibrating. I tried rubbing leather conditioner on them and it was no help.

    Be sure you put the seat belt latches into the holders in left right and roof. No noise here. There is about a 1 cm gap between the 60 40 split. There is a buckle holder strap there in the crack. (Can't upload pics with my new phone otherwise I was just in the car inspecting).
